
The Indianapolis Motor Speedway Hall of Fame Museum has announced numerous spring, late-summer and early-fall dates for its popular "Grounds Tour" in 2008, with many more summer dates to be announced shortly.
The Museum is taking tour ticket orders for the popular Grounds Tour, which provides a great opportunity to entertain family, friends or clients with a behind-the-scenes view of the Indianapolis Motor Speedway's impressive infrastructure. The 90-minute tour, hosted by knowledgeable members of the Museum staff, provides a guided journey through the Speedway's rich history and visits to notable IMS landmarks normally open only to officials, drivers and teams during events.
Grounds Tour guests will visit the timing-and-scoring suite in the Bombardier Learjet Pagoda, the Media Center, Victory Podium, Gasoline Alley garage area and the world-famous "Yard of Bricks" at the start/finish line.
Guests also will tour the Hall of Fame Museum and enjoy a ride around the famed 2.5-mile IMS oval in one of the Museum's comfortable tour buses, culminating with an opportunity to stop at the "Yard of Bricks" and pose for photographs.
